Transaction 3e03dbfce126c33cfb88c71ef2d5404fa79ed04f7f3fec24c9b687c7cbc9baa4
1 Input
1 Output
-
3e03dbfce126c33cfb88c71ef2d5404fa79ed04f7f3fec24c9b687c7cbc9baa4:0
- value
- 566354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a5db9370ce0d0db607aeab5ab2892d2a5552844 OP_EQUAL
- address
- 39vq1qAKnFZGYYwEHjvGeWby675bDYeXYy